DISCOVER TOP FOOD BLOGGERS BASED IN THE PHILIPPINES FOR GENUINE CULINARY INSIGHTS


The Ultimate Guide To Baboo Travel

What Does Baboo Travel Do?Table of ContentsThe Ultimate Guide To Baboo TravelSome Known Factual Statements About Baboo Travel How Baboo Travel can Save You Time, Stress, and Money.The 7-Minute Rule for Baboo TravelSome Known Details About Baboo Travel Gives an user-friendly booking experience, encouraging more clients to complete their reservations

read more